Introduction to Dell 0C975M Hard Disk Drive
The Dell 0C975M is a high-performance hard disk drive designed for use in Dell PowerEdge servers. This HDD has a storage capacity of 300GB and operates at a speed of 10,000 revolutions per minute (RPM). It also features a Serial-Attached SCSI (SAS) interface with a data transfer rate of 6GBPS (Gigabytes per Second) and a 16MB buffer. General Information about the Dell 0C975M
- Manufacturer: Dell
- Part Number or SKU# 0C975M
- Device Type: Internal Hard Drive (HDD)
- HDD Type: SAS 6GBPS
Key Features
- Capacity: 300GB
- Interface : SAS
- Spindle Speed: 10K RPM
Performance
- Interface (detailed): SAS 6GBPS
- Hot Swap: yes
Dimension and Weight
- Width : 2.8 Inch
- Depth : 3.9 Inch
- Height : 0.6 Inch
- Weight : 0.50 lbs
Compatibility
- Poweredge 1950
- Poweredge 1955
- Poweredge 2900
- Poweredge 2950
- Poweredge 6950
